System Design Interview Volume 2 Pdf Github
Use "back-of-the-envelope" calculations to justify scaling decisions, such as determining Queries Per Second (QPS) and storage needs.
Relational databases fail when executing complex bounding-box queries over billions of locations in real time. system design interview volume 2 pdf github
The first volume of the series covers classic, foundational distributed systems puzzles like unique ID generators, URL shorteners, and web crawlers. that require deep domain knowledge and nuanced trade-offs. that require deep domain knowledge and nuanced trade-offs
: A comprehensive collection of diagrams and chapter summaries specifically for this series. Key Topics Covered in Volume 2 Sequential disk access can be faster than random
Search: system design interview volume 2 code Some repos contain pseudocode or actual Python/Go implementations of the algorithms discussed (e.g., consistent hashing, vector clocks).
Sequential disk access can be faster than random memory access. Leveraging OS-level page caches and zero-copy data transfer is how modern brokers achieve millions of operations per second. 4. Ad Click Aggregation System
This book is highly rated, with an average score of 4.5/5 stars (8.6/10 on Douban), and is an essential read for anyone serious about system design.